# Chat Interfaces
|
| 347 |
-
|
| 348 |
-
When quantized versions of the model are released, I recommend using LM Studio for chatting with Hermes 2 Pro. It does not support function calling - for that use our github repo. It is a GUI application that utilizes GGUF models with a llama.cpp backend and provides a ChatGPT-like interface for chatting with the model, and supports ChatML right out of the box.
|
| 349 |
-
In LM-Studio, simply select the ChatML Prefix on the settings side pane:
